Summary

Possesses comprehensive knowledge of federal and state financial aid laws and regulations and their relationship to institutional compliance. This position performs file review and verification of completed files, identifies additional information needs to resolve conflicting information, and awards students. The Financial Aid Counselor is a critical member of the financial aid office ability to ensure compliance of the student's file and awards with federal and state laws and regulations, and institutional policy. The Financial Aid Counselor meets with students and families individually to help them complete their files and advise them on their eligibility for financial aid. This position serves as an institutional spokesperson on all issues related to financing postsecondary education, particularly at Howard Community College. Assists in the coordination of the comprehensive delivery of federal and state grant funds, loans, college work-study, and Maryland State, institutional and private scholarships. The Financial Aid Services counselor has excellent customer service skills and works flexibly with diverse constituencies within and outside the college community, most importantly students, parents and guardians as appropriate.

Essential Role Responsibilities

Maintains and utilizes current and complete knowledge of federal, state, and institutional Title IV financial aid regulations.

Counsels and assists prospective and currently enrolled students and their families on the application process and eligibility for financial aid.

Maintains comprehensive knowledge of and complies with federal, state and institutional regulations.

Determines student eligibility to receive financial aid funds in accordance with federal, state and institutional regulations.

Packages all eligible students according to the established policies and procedures..

Reviews, corrects and certifies all file information for disbursement of awards and ensures that all information entered into the student information system Colleague is accurate and complete.

Calculates Satisfactory Academic Progress on a case-by-case basis to determine a student's status.

Identifies and determines special circumstances in order to utilize Professional Judgment in accordance with all federal, state, and institutional regulations, policies, and procedures.

Guides and directs front counter personnel by answering questions and reviewing student accounts with them.

Works with other campus units, such as, but not limited to, Records and Registration, Admissions and Advising, and Finance to resolve student issues.

Plans and conducts financial aid workshops, information sessions, and paying for college sessions and other programs, such as the "FAFSA Friday's" for internal and external constituencies.

Maintains memberships and participates in appropriate organizations and attends regular training sessions.

Performs other duties as assigned.

Serves as a backup to the Associate Director in functions such as importing files, running the disbursement process, and reviewing Pell overpayments.

Review and process student loan requests in accordance with federal laws and regulations.

Maintains an alpha caseload, reviewing all necessary documents and resolving conflicting information to complete file processing.

Coordinate and manage financial aid programs, ensuring compliance with all federal, state, and institutional regulations, policies, and procedures, as assigned by the Associate Director and / or the Director of Financial Aid Services.

Benefits Summary

Howard Community College offers competitive salaries, excellent medical and dental selections, tuition reimbursement and paid leave programs. As a participating member of the Maryland Retirement and Pension System, HCC offers two retirement options : The Pension, which requires a 7% employee contribution and The ORP, a 403(b) with a 7.25% employer contribution only. Employees in positions that do not require a bachelor's degree must participate in The Pension. Employees that possess a bachelor's degree and hold professional positions that require a bachelor's degree may choose to participate in either The Pension or The ORP.
